A SECRET WEAPON FOR FACTORS AFFECTING MOBILE APP SPEED

A Secret Weapon For Factors Affecting Mobile App Speed

A Secret Weapon For Factors Affecting Mobile App Speed

Blog Article

Just how to Create a Successful Mobile App: A Step-by-Step Overview
The mobile app industry has actually grown greatly in recent years, with countless apps readily available across various platforms. Whether for business, enjoyment, education, or productivity, mobile applications have actually become a vital part of life. Nonetheless, developing an effective mobile application requires cautious preparation, execution, and continuous optimization. In this overview, we will check out the detailed procedure of creating a mobile app that brings in customers, provides value, and attains lasting success.

1. Define the Function and Objectives of Your Application
Prior to diving into advancement, it is critical to have a clear understanding of what your mobile app will accomplish. Ask on your own the complying with concerns:

What trouble does the application fix?
Who is the target audience?
What features will make the app stand out from competitors?
What service design will the application comply with?
A well-defined purpose and set of objectives will certainly assist the advancement process and help ensure the application satisfies individual needs. Performing detailed marketing research and competitor evaluation will certainly likewise provide beneficial understandings into what jobs and what doesn't.

2. Choose the Right System and Technology
The following step is determining whether to develop the application for iphone, Android, or both. The option depends on your target market, budget, and long-lasting strategy. Below are the most usual options:

Indigenous Applications: Established especially for iOS or Android making use of platform-specific programming languages such as Swift for iOS and Kotlin for Android. These applications provide the very best efficiency and user experience.
Cross-Platform Apps: Constructed using frameworks like React Indigenous, Flutter, or Xamarin, permitting a solitary codebase to be utilized for both iphone and Android. This strategy reduces development time and costs.
Modern Internet Applications (PWAs): Online applications that operate like mobile applications but do not require downloads from an app shop. These appropriate for organizations looking for a cost-effective solution with wide ease of access.
Choosing the best innovation guarantees that your app performs efficiently and fulfills customer assumptions.

3. Produce a Comprehensive App Wireframe and UI/UX Design
The application's style plays an important role in customer involvement and retention. A wireframe is a visual blueprint that details the app's structure, navigating, and format. This step aids designers and designers develop a seamless customer experience.

Finest practices for UI/UX layout include:

Keeping the interface straightforward and intuitive
Making certain smooth navigation with clear food selections and icons
Making use of visually attractive shades, font styles, and graphics
Focusing on ease of access attributes for all users
Carrying out use testing to fine-tune the layout
A well-designed app boosts individual complete satisfaction and enhances the possibility of long-term engagement.

4. Create the Application with a Concentrate On Performance and Safety and security
Once the style is settled, the growth stage starts. This entails creating code, integrating functions, and screening performances. Secret considerations during this phase include:

Optimizing performance to ensure fast loading times
Implementing solid protection measures to shield customer information
Guaranteeing compatibility with different devices and display dimensions
Establishing both the front-end (user interface) and back-end (web server, data source) elements
Collaboration in between designers, designers, and quality control groups is important for building a high-grade app.

5. Test the Application Thoroughly Prior To Launch
Examining is a vital stage in mobile app development. It assists recognize and fix insects, optimize efficiency, and ensure a smooth individual experience. Sorts of testing consist of:

Functional Evaluating: Makes certain all features function as planned.
Performance Screening: Checks the app's speed, responsiveness, and security.
Security Testing: Determines susceptabilities and prevents data breaches.
Functionality Screening: Gathers user feedback to enhance the get more info user interface and navigating.
Detailed testing reduces the risk of negative evaluations and app failings after launch.

6. Release the Application and Market It Properly
An effective application launch entails greater than simply releasing it on the application shop. A reliable advertising and marketing approach is required to draw in individuals and produce downloads. Techniques include:

Creating a touchdown web page or site to promote the app
Leveraging social media sites and influencer advertising and marketing
Running paid ad campaign on platforms like Google and Facebook
Encouraging application store reviews and rankings
Using e-mail advertising to reach potential individuals
A strong launch approach assists increase application visibility and customer adoption.

7. Continually Enhance and Update the App
The application growth process does not finish after launch. Continuous renovations, updates, and user engagement methods are necessary for long-lasting success. Normal updates should attend to:

Bug repairs and efficiency improvements
New features based on individual responses
Compatibility with new operating system variations
Protection updates to safeguard individual information
Checking analytics and user behavior offers insights right into exactly how the application can be more maximized for development.

Last Thoughts
Creating a successful mobile app needs cautious planning, technical expertise, and recurring optimization. By following this detailed guide, companies and developers can develop applications that provide worth, draw in users, and produce income in an open market.

Report this page